HOMEMADE GRANOLA BARS

Make Homemade Granola Bars with this easy Ina Garten recipe from Barefoot Contessa on Food Network, perfect for breakfast or for a quick, high-energy snack.

Provided by Ina Garten

Time 4h5m

Yield 12 to 16 bars

Number Of Ingredients 12



Homemade Granola Bars image

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Butter an 8 by 12-inch baking dish and line it with parchment paper.
  • Toss the oatmeal, almonds, and coconut together on a sheet pan and bake for 10 to 12 minutes, stirring occasionally, until lightly browned. Transfer the mixture to a large mixing bowl and stir in the wheat germ.
  • Reduce the oven temperature to 300 degrees F.
  • Place the butter, honey, brown sugar, vanilla, and salt in a small saucepan and bring to a boil over medium heat. Cook and stir for a minute, then pour over the toasted oatmeal mixture. Add the dates, apricots, and cranberries and stir well.
  • Pour the mixture into the prepared pan. Wet your fingers and lightly press the mixture evenly into the pan. Bake for 25 to 30 minutes, until light golden brown. Cool for at least 2 to 3 hours before cutting into squares. Serve at room temperature.

2 cups old-fashioned oatmeal
1 cup sliced almonds
1 cup shredded coconut, loosely packed
1/2 cup toasted wheat germ
3 tablespoons unsalted butter
2/3 cup honey
1/4 cup light brown sugar, lightly packed
1 1/2 teaspoons pure vanilla extract
1/4 teaspoon kosher salt
1/2 cup chopped pitted dates
1/2 cup chopped dried apricots
1/2 cup dried cranberries

HONEY OAT CEREAL BARS

Provided by Food Network

Time 1h15m

Yield 12 bars

Number Of Ingredients 8



Honey Oat Cereal Bars image

Steps:

  • Spray an 8-inch square baking dish with nonstick cooking spray.
  • Combine the oat cereal and marshmallows in a large bowl.
  • Combine the butter, brown sugar, honey and salt in a large saucepan and bring to a simmer. Cook for 1 minute, then carefully stir in the vanilla. Add the cereal mixture and stir to coat completely.
  • Spread the mixture in the prepared baking dish and press into an even layer. Allow to cool and set, about 1 hour, before cutting into squares.

Nonstick cooking spray, for spraying the baking dish
3 1/2 cups toasted oat cereal
1 cup mini marshmallows
4 tablespoons unsalted butter
1/4 cup packed light brown sugar
1/4 cup honey
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
1/2 teaspoon vanilla
